Description
  • The atrazine resistance of Senecio vulgaris was identified by both the Hill reaction acitivity and atrazine treatment. A region of the gene encoding Dl protein of Photosystem II was sequenced and compared between the resistant and susceptible biotypes. Resistance to atrazine in the S. vulgaris biotype was conferred by a glycine for serine substitution at residue 264 of the D1 protein. The maximum germination rate was achieved in 4 days (20 and 30 °C) and 9 days (10 °C) respectively. Significant difference in germination was found just between the susceptible biotype at 20 °C and resistant biotype at 10 °C. The effect of biotype and depth of sowing on the emergence of plants were investigated. The only significant factor was the depth of sowing.
